State Street Animal Clinic
Healthcare | Belvidere, IL
January 2022
Reviews
340
State Street Animal Clinic
340 reviews
Healthcare company in Belvidere, IL
3335 US-20 BUS, Belvidere, IL 61008 Open 9:00 AM - 6:00 PM (815) 544-0751 Suggest an edit
Answer quick questions
June 2025
Reviews
619
State Street Animal Clinic
619 reviews
Healthcare company in Belvidere, IL
3335 US-20 BUS, Belvidere, IL 61008 Open 9:00 AM - 6:00 PM (815) 544-0751 Suggest an edit
Answer quick questions
Curious?
See more healthcare results
1
Review
2,574
Reviews
1
Review
1,852
Reviews